1

noun

Meaning 1

Any fictional crime-fighting character, often with supernatural powers or equipment, in popular children's and fantasy literature; a fictional hero who does great things.

2

noun

Meaning 2

A particularly renowned real-world hero, or one who has seemingly impossible abilities.

Definition source: English Wiktionary via Wiktextract

Usage: broadly

Examples

  • The power is out but you're watching TV? You must be a superhero.
  • Thanks for driving out here and towing me out of the ditch. You're a superhero!

History

Etymology

From super- + hero. First attested in 1917.
